ToggleCash To Code
One of the best alternative payment options for those looking to use cash to pay for online games is to use cash to code services. This concept allows people using the platforms to convert physical hard cash into a digital payment voucher on certain websites that utilize this transaction process. Cash to code has been a revolutionary practice in many different industries. The gaming industry, in particular, has been widely adoptive of the practice, as well as an increasing amount of cash to code casino options appearing recently. Players find benefit in these options as they allow for a level of anonymity and more widespread access globally, which would otherwise be limited.
People using cash to code services can simply select cash to code as their payment option, which allows the generation of a barcode. This barcode can then be taken to a partner retailer establishment, where the player can pay with cash and then get their confirmation online on their online game that they have paid for the product. No need for bank accounts, excess sharing of private details, or unnecessary, lengthy waits.
Gift Cards
Typically, the most widespread way to pay for online games using cash is by purchasing hard-copy gift cards or prepaid cards for the online games you are interested in. Available at supermarkets, convenience stores, and gaming shops, these gift cards will be focused on the specific game you are looking to play, and will allow you to pay for the gift card with cash rather than having to do any online transactions.
Whilst this option does rely on having the availability and access to stores that offer these gift cards, it is a simple process that should easily allow cash payment for gift cards, which provide a unique code that players can redeem on their respective gaming platform. Often, people will use this method of payment if someone doesn’t have a bank account, is in a country where online payment systems are less accessible, or for parents buying their kids video gaming currency to limit and control their spending.
The most common options of gift cards include:
- PlayStation Store cards
- Xbox Live or Game Pass gift cards
- Steam Wallet Codes
- Nintendo eShop gift cards
- Apple Store or Google Play gift cards
Pay In Store – The Traditional Method
Despite many consoles and PC games now only being available as digital forms, there are many titles that still offer physical hard copies of their games. This is typically more PC and console games that offer this, and excludes mobile games.
These types of PC and console games will release their titles and can be purchased in gaming stores or supermarkets easily using cash. The game itself is likely to be played online and have multiplayer compatibility. This means that players who are reluctant to engage in online payment systems can still obtain the latest gaming blockbuster with their cash.
Often, PC games will come with an activation code you can use on Steam, EA Play, or Battle.net. Console games will have online features included in the box, but will offer players the physical disc. This method of transaction is actually usually used for collector’s editions. Many players will go into their local store to get their hands on the limited edition content and additional perks, which would otherwise have to be delivered to their address.
Go Retro – Internet Cafe and Gaming Shops
In the global South, particularly, there remains a necessity for local internet cafes and specified gaming shops to act as intermediaries to provide spaces for people to access the internet or the gaming industry. This means that people can easily walk into these spaces, provide local domestic cash, and in exchange get digital currencies or the chance to operate online. These businesses will often maintain their own digital wallets and act as third-party agents for the likes of Steam or Riot Games.
In many places, retro gaming shops are opening up as a way for the gaming community to play like days gone by. This is a growing trend and brings local gaming communities together. This fad may actually play into the hands of those who continue to use cash to pay for online games, as this makes it much easier.
For those who have limited access to online services, don’t want to share their personal details online, or are even just looking to experience the retro feel, these spaces can be pivotal and offer the chance to play online games for cash payments.
